PROBLEM TO BE SOLVED: To compensate for aberration by detecting individual aberration due to each aberration cause. SOLUTION: A laser light is converged by an objective lens 6, projected to a magneto-optical disk 1 and reflected. The reflected light is polarized into P and S waves by a phase beam splitter 9, the P wave is fed to a push-pull tracking control unit 90, and the S wave is fed to an aberration compensating unit 10. The aberration compensating unit 10 includes a photodetector 11, a tracking control unit 12, a thickness/focusing control unit 13 and a tilting control unit 14. The photodetector 11 receives the S wave, and computes and outputs a control signal to be fed to each control unit. Signals are respectively outputted from the tracking control unit 12, the thickness/focusing control unit 13 and the tilting control unit 14, thereby the objective lens 6 is moved such that respective control signals become zero. |
